A Skitter Leaf.

Skitter Leaf

Rus pseudoarbicans

The Skitter Leaf is a relative of the pond skater as stated, and usually aren't found often. Even then, they are very irrelevant towards putting in your Onion/pod, for they only give one Pikmin/Poko. If you approach them, they wake up from their camouflaged state, and escape from you. This enemy is sort of a land version of the Wogpole. Throwing a Pikmin on it will immediately kill it. This enemy cannot be petrified when it hides on the ground, only when its is up and active. There are rare occasions where one will duck right when it loses all its hp, thus dying right when you approach it.

They are usually located in very fresh places, such as near or in water or foliage. They attempt to flee with a high-pitched sound when approached, and leave a leaf upon death, which requires only 1 Pikmin to carry.
